Ingredients
Dough:
1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
2 cups whole milk, warm to the touch
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1 packet active dry yeast (2 1/4 tsp)
5 cups all-purpose flour, divided
1 tsp baking powder
2 tsp salt
Filling:
4 tbsp unsalted butter, softened
1 cup strawberry preserves
Frosting:
4 oz cream cheese, softened
2 tbsp unsalted butter, melted
2 tbsp whole milk
1 tsp vanilla extract
1 cup powdered sugar
Instructions
- Prep Your Pan: Thoroughly grease a 9-inch cast iron skillet or cake pan.
- Activate the Yeast: In a large bowl, mix warm milk, melted butter, and sugar. Sprinkle the yeast over and let it rest for 1 minute.
- Form the Dough: Mix in 4 cups of flour until the dough just comes together. Cover and let it rise in a warm area for an hour.
- Incorporate Dry Ingredients: Add another 3/4 cup of flour along with the baking powder and salt. Stir thoroughly.
- Knead and Smooth: Transfer dough to a floured surface and knead gently, incorporating up to 1/2 cup more flour until smooth and tack-free.
- Roll and Spread: Flatten the dough into a 1/2-inch thick rectangle. Blend strawberry preserves with softened butter and spread evenly, leaving a 1.5-inch border.
- Shape the Rolls: Carefully roll the dough and slice into 8 equal pieces.
- Final Rise: Arrange rolls in the greased pan, cover, and let them rise for 30 minutes until they expand to the pan’s edges.
- Bake the Rolls: Bake at 325°F for 45 minutes. Then, cover with foil and bake an additional 35 minutes.
- Mix the Glaze: As the rolls bake, blend cream cheese, butter, milk, vanilla, and powdered sugar until silky smooth.
- Cool and Finish: Let rolls cool for 20 minutes before drizzling with the glaze.
Notes
Make ahead by refrigerating after second rise and baking the next day.
Substitute with any berry preserves or a dairy-free alternative.
Let milk cool slightly if too hot to avoid killing yeast.
